Abstract

An outer escutcheon fixing structure for car stereo etc. which is characterized by channel-shaped fixing members fitted to the front face of an escutcheon body for a car stereo etc. through an instrument panel of a car and horizontal members on an outer escutcheon member defining spaces for receiving tip ends of the respective channel-shaped fixing members. Either the channel-shaped fixing members or the horizontal members are imparted with resiliency in the vertical direction, so that the channel-shaped fixing members are resiliently engaged with the horizontal members to fix the outer escutcheon member.
